用友iUAP SoMa部署分布式系统

本方案充分利用iUAP SoMa平台支持数据中心的多样性,在26个省分别建立数据中心,并且在每个数据中心部署一套用友NC6.3应用系统,实现各个省份访问各自的应用系统。

某公司在多年的信息化过程中,先后建成了一些信息系统,有力支撑了各项业务开展。该公司的业务遍布26 个省,用户数量接近100万,数据量都是上亿级。当前使用的是一台F5进行分发,16台虚拟机做负载均衡。

在系统上,目前存在一些不同程度的问题:

1、业务系统部署复杂,系统信息未能实现分布式管理,系统压力大,性能慢;

2、综合管理功能不强。现有系统缺少信息预警、工作研判、动态监控等综合管理功能。未形成完整的信息闭环,不能实现全程追踪与控制,为全面监管留下隐患;

3、业务系统监控及排错不可视化;

4、管理员的管理效率低下。

传统的业务系统部署架构难以实现更高水平的服务和更快的响应,更难以实现统一的管理和规划。当前的业务系统部署架构模式,不易于业务规模的快速扩张及集团未来高速发展。如果想实现高可靠、高可用的弹性应用,代价昂贵,且容易出现资源浪费。

因此,该公司需要构建多系统分布式部署,对用户的访问进行分流,减轻系统的压力;其次,建立统一应用管理平台,实现信息的实时集中管理。这个平台要能够保障整个系统建设的横向可扩展,纵向可伸缩,能够综合考虑未来发展的潜在的可变性,实现平台为业务系统服务的功能。

从该公司的现状及未来需求情况来看,可以通过部署一套用友iUAP SoMa平台,通过SoMa来部署应用集群系统。

用友iUAP SoMa产品架构

系统建设包括三大内容:

一,建设iUAP SoMa平台,应用类型集中部署,监控数据集中管理,为统计汇总、综合分析提供数据基础;

二,建设多系统的分布式业务应用,各个系统既能保持访问相对独立,又能实现上下级之间的数据传递和汇报。

三,建设综合管理大集中门户平台,充分展示平台的大数据结果,并能衔接各个系统。

平台的总体架构,可以概括为“五层架构、两大模板、一个模型”。平台总体架构分为应用层、服务层、软件层、基础设施层、监控层等五个层次,通过生命周期模型,将各个层次衔接起来,同时,结合使用应用模板和服务模板,实现快速、高效、规范化的部署业务系统。

整体方案架构:

iUAP SoMa平台是企业级应用新一代融合PaaS平台。主要解决企业对云服务的需求,能够按需生成、按需扩展、按需缩减、自动部署,即时交付。

iUAP SoMa适配IaaS资源,提供了一系列的服务,如数据库服务、负载均衡服务等,能够部署出可用的集群系统。如部署生产环境的正式应用,日常项目开发时的测试环境搭建等,并控制应用系统的生命周期和对其状态进行监控。应用的部署过程是服务组装的过程,其中的一些参数如集群大小、服务器配置可以定制成模板,重复使用,以实现快速部署。

本方案充分利用iUAP SoMa平台支持数据中心的多样性,在26个省分别建立数据中心,并且在每个数据中心部署一套用友NC6.3应用系统,实现各个省份访问各自的应用系统。

iUAP SoMa平台,建立统一应用类型、服务类型,实现26省的统一。平台的建设将采用“统一规划、统一标准、统一部署、分步建设”的原则,采用分步实施的方法,保证系统的先进性、可扩展性、标准行、安全性和可靠性。

为了保证应用系统的安全,必须保证数据的真实性、完整性和保密性,需要有一个集病毒防范、入侵检测、漏洞扫描、传输加密、系统审计、统一身份认证、统一授权于一体的安全体系。具体如下:

1、iUAP SoMa控制平台集中部署在集团总部,每个机构作为一个数据中心进行管理,通过专网建立实时的网络通讯系统,对各个分支机构的服务器和应用系统进行部署和管理。

2、业务系统采用分布式部署,即各个分支机构单独部署一套应用系统,各单位均访问各自的系统。部署独立的业务应用系统,通过局域网进行日常业务处理,所有业务数据在本地数据中心的服务器上进行集中存储;

3、在软件源仓库部署在各个数据中心的私有网络上。业务系统部署时优先从本地软件源下载软件。

4、如各个子系统之间需要数据共享,可以使用平台提供的共享服务实现,如Redis服务等。

通过用友iUAP SoMa平台,使该公司的业务系统和资源得到集中管理,同时满足企业对应用自动部署和弹性伸缩、按需分配的需求;SoMa适配多种IaaS,同时提供BYON的资源接入方式,可以让PaaS不用依赖于虚拟化的IaaS,大大降低企业采用PaaS的门槛;通过平台,可以开发、部署和运行应用服务。避免了各业务系统对公用功能的重复开发,降低业务系统的开发成本,缩短开发时间。

来源:业界供稿

0赞

好文章,需要你的鼓励

2016

05/04

17:24

分享

点赞

邮件订阅
白皮书